Travel insurance for cancer patients

Finding the right type of travel insurance when you have cancer can be difficult, but there are insurance companies with specialized policies to suit these additional requirements. Cancer patients can apply for travel insurance with standard insurance companies as well as specialized policies, however It is always important to declare this as a pre-existing condition when applying for travel insurance to make sure they are fully covered for while travelling.
Do I need extra cover?
Standard travel insurance policies cover the costs of medical emergencies, however someone who has cancer is seen as higher risk. Some travel insurance companies will be happy to cover you on a regular travel insurance policy if you have a doctor’s letter stating that you are fit for travel. In this case, you will not have any cover for medical issues or emergencies relating to the cancer and will have to pay out of your own pocket. Medical costs, particularly for cancer treatments and consultations can be extremely expensive, especially when you are abroad and unaware of the standard cost of medical treatment.
When applying for travel insurance, you will likely be asked about your cancer type, size and when you were diagnosed, the grade of your cancer, treatment plan as well as your prognosis. These factors will help the insurer determine your risk profile.
A specialized cancer cover insurance plan might be a good option to look at if you are in the midst of treatment for cancer and are high risk. This will ensure that you are covered for emergency medical care during your travels as well as treatment which is related to your previous cancer. Travel insurance plans which cover cancer care are more expensive than standard travel insurance, however the additional cost may go a long way in providing you and your family peace of mind during your trip or holiday.
How do I get specialized travel insurance?
It is a good idea to shop around when looking for travel insurance that covers cancer patients. Some policies do not cover certain conditions, therefore having more options is important. Always look at insurance policies carefully to ensure that you know what you are covered for. If you are fit for travel, make sure you have a doctor’s certificate stating this to provide the insurer. Make sure that you are upfront with the insurer about your condition so that you can receive an appropriate quote that covers your needs.
